Top Picks: Easy and Iconic Movie and TV Show Costumes

1. Wednesday Addams from "The Addams Family"

   - Why it works: Instantly recognizable, easy to assemble.

   - How to achieve the look: All you need is a black dress with a white collar, black tights, and braided pigtails. Add a touch of pale makeup, and you’re set!

 

2. Maverick from "Top Gun"

   - Why it works: Cool, timeless, and super easy.

   - How to achieve the look: A flight suit or a green jumpsuit, aviator sunglasses, and you’re ready to take off.

3. Eleven from "Stranger Things"

   - Why it works: Iconic look with minimal pieces.

   - How to achieve the look: A pink dress, blue jacket, knee-high socks, and a box of Eggo waffles. Don’t forget the nosebleed (use red makeup)!

 

4. Harley Quinn from "Suicide Squad"

   - Why it works: Fun, vibrant, and a fan favorite.

   - How to achieve the look: Red and blue shorts, a “Daddy’s Lil Monster” t-shirt, fishnet stockings, and pigtails dyed red and blue. Add a toy baseball bat for the full effect.

 

5. Jon Snow from "Game of Thrones"

   - Why it works: Dramatic and epic.

   - How to achieve the look:** Black jeans, a black tunic or shirt, a faux fur cape, and a toy sword. Don’t forget to practice your brooding look.

6. Ghostbusters

   - Why it works: Group-friendly and nostalgic.

   - How to achieve the look: Khaki jumpsuits, a DIY proton pack (cardboard and some paint work wonders), and the Ghostbusters logo printed out and stuck on.

 

7. Wonder Woman

   - Why it works: Powerful and iconic.

   - How to achieve the look: A red bustier, blue skirt or shorts with white stars, gold accessories, and a lasso. Optional: a toy sword and shield.

 

8. The Dude from "The Big Lebowski"

   - Why it works: Comfortable and laid-back.

   - How to achieve the look: A bathrobe, pajama pants, a white t-shirt, and sunglasses. Carry around a white Russian (or a fake one) for the full effect.


9. Dorothy from "The Wizard of Oz"

   - Why it works: Classic and sweet.

   - How to achieve the look: A blue gingham dress, red shoes, and a basket with a toy dog. Add pigtails and you’re off to see the wizard!

 

10. Tony Stark/Iron Man

    - Why it works: High-tech and stylish.

    - How to achieve the look: A black t-shirt with a glowing chest piece (use LED lights), sunglasses, and a blazer. For extra flair, add a toy Iron Man glove.
